Output 6ae29b90c81f96c884b920eac7c80378be44270a41dc93a769fb402201552a18:55

value
1590226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f27cd9708ad578ec38c063eb0c6f37b814f8aef7 OP_EQUAL
address
3PoB1eqqMdZYzgfCxskWaCzKERe2ncCBEz
transaction
6ae29b90c81f96c884b920eac7c80378be44270a41dc93a769fb402201552a18
confirmations
218402
spent
true